The Academic Politics committee is constantly striving to improve the conditions of our students’ studies. That’s why we represent the students’ interests within the different types of committees at university. We also have many contacts outside from university.
Since the AStA’s political attitude is rather neutral, we only vouch for student’s body interests and not a particular political side or party.
We always try to keep close contact to our students in order to be able to react quickly to any kind of issue, be it a nuisance or an exemplary good situation. This is done by keeping in touch with the different departments within the FH Aachen, since it is them who find out about any drawbacks first. We also encourage students to use the message board more often to address and discuss political issues and make suggestions to improve academic politics.
We are supported by other student unions from other universities, by the ministry of innovation, science, research and technology as well as by the different parties sitting in the parliament of North Rhine-Westphalia (NRW-Landtag).
We keep in touch with other student unions by the state student union meetings (Landes-Asten-Treffen- LAT) which take place about once a month. The LAT develops a common position to all kind of topics, most of the time related to university. The LAT also provides a platform to exchange information between the different student unions (www.latnrw.de)
Furthermore, we are a member of the national “union of student unions” (freier Zusammenschluss von StudentInnenschaften – fsz, www.fsz.de).
We appear in many committees, such as the Student Council committee, the senate, the senate commission and the structural commission. If we do not attend a specific committee we are trying to contact its student representatives.
Right now, our main focus lies on counselling students for tuition fees and the changeover of our higher education sector from diploma to bachelor and master; the so called “Bologna Process”.
